Address, data inputs, and all control signals except output enable and linear burst order are synchronized to input clock. Burst order control must be tied "High or Low". Asynchronous inputs include the sleep mode enable(ZZ). Output Enable controls the outputs at any given time. Write cycles are internally self-timed and initiated by the rising edge of the clock input. This feature eliminates complex offchip write pulse generation and provides increased timing flexibility for incomming signals. For read cycles, pipelined SRAM output data is temporarily stored by an edge trigered output register and then released to the output bufferes at the next rising edge of clock. The K7N403601B, K7N403201B and K7N401801B are implemented with SAMSUNG s high performance CMOS technology and is available in 100pin TQFP packages. A0 and A1 are the two least significant bits(LSB) of the address field and set the internal burst counter if burst is desired. -5- Aug 2001 Rev 0.2 K7N403601B K7N403201B K7N401801B Preliminary 128Kx36 & 128Kx32 & 256Kx18 Pipelined NtRAMTM FUNCTION DESCRIPTION The K7N4036/3201B and K7N401801B are NtRAM TM designed to sustain 100% bus bandwidth by eliminating turnaround cycle when there is transition from Read to Write, or vice versa. All inputs (with the exception of O E, LBO and ZZ) are synchronized to rising clock edges. All read, write and deselect cycles are initiated by the ADV input. Subsequent burst addresses can be internally generated by the burst advance pin (ADV). ADV should be driven to Low once the device has been deselected in order to load a new address for next operation. Clock Enable(CKE) pin allows the operation of the chip to be suspended as long as necessary. When CKE is high, all synchronous inputs are ignored and the internal device registers will hold their previous values. NtRAM TM latches external address and initiates a cycle, when CKE, ADV are driven to low and all three chip enables( CS 1, CS 2, CS 2) are active . Output Enable(OE ) can be used to disable the output at any given time. Read operation is initiated when at the rising edge of the clock, the address presented to the address inputs are latched in the address register, CKE is driven low, all three chip enables( CS 1, CS 2 , CS 2) are active, the write enable input signals WE are driven high, and ADV driven low.The internal array is read between the first rising edge and the second rising edge of the clock and the data is latched in the output register. At the second clock edge the data is driven out of the SRAM. Also during read operation OE must be driven low for the device to drive out the requested data. Write operation occurs when WE is driven low at the rising edge of the clock. B W[d:a] can be used for byte write operation. The pipelined NtRAMTM uses a late-late write cycle to utilize 100% of the bandwidth. At the first rising edge of the clock, W E and address are registered, and the data associated with that address is required two cycle later. Subsequent addresses are generated by ADV High for the burst access as shown below. The starting point of the burst seguence is provided by the external address. The burst address counter wraps around to its initial state upon completion. The burst sequence is determined by the state of the LBO pin. When this pin is low, linear burst sequence is selected. And when this pin is high, Interleaved burst sequence is selected. During normal operation, ZZ must be driven low. When ZZ is driven high, the SRAM will enter a Power Sleep Mode after 2 cycles. At this time, internal state of the SRAM is preserved. When ZZ returns to low, the SRAM normally operates after 2 cycles of wake up time. The specs as shown do not imply bus contention because tLZC is a Min. parameter that is worst case at totally different test conditions (0C,3.465V) than tH Z C, which is a Max. parameter(worst case at 70C,3.135V) It is not possible for two SRAMs on the same board to be at such different voltage and temperature. - 11 - Aug 2001 Rev 0.2 K7N403601B K7N403201B K7N401801B Preliminary 128Kx36 & 128Kx32 & 256Kx18 Pipelined NtRAMTM SLEEP MODE SLEEP MODE is a low current, power-down mode in which the device is deselected and current is reduced to I SB2. The duration of SLEEP MODE is dictated by the length of time the ZZ is in a High state. After entering SLEEP MODE, all inputs except ZZ become disabled and all outputs go to High-Z The ZZ pin is an asynchronous, active high input that causes the device to enter SLEEP MODE. When the ZZ pin becomes a logic High, ISB2 is guaranteed after the time t ZZI is met. Any operation pending when entering SLEEP MODE is not guaranteed to successful complete. Therefore, SLEEP MODE (READ or WRITE) must not be initiated until valid pending operations are completed. similarly, when exiting SLEEP MODE during t PUS, only a DESELECT or READ cycle should be given while the SRAM is transitioning out of SLEEP MODE.
